The Wisconsin State Patrol said one person died early Monday morning after a tire from a car crashed into the windshield of a car, killing the passenger yet not injuring the driver. The tire had come off a vehicle traveling eastbound when it went through the windshield and struck a passenger in the car. The driver of the car lost control and slid into the concrete barrier on the right shoulder of the interstate. The victim was Mark Bolan from Lombard, IL. The driver, Victor Gauger, 56, was not injured in the crash.

Police said two people are dead after a fatal wreck on Madison's north side Friday night. The Madison Police Department said officers are investigating a crash that occurred on the 4400 block of Barby Lane. Officers arrived at the scene at about 11:30 p.m. and found that a car headed north on Barby Lane hit a parked, unoccupied vehicle. The car continued north, hit the curb and left the road, striking a tree. Police said one person died at the scene and a second person was taken to the hospital but later died from injuries suffered in the crash.

A 14-year-old Madison boy was sent to the hospital after he was struck by a car Wednesday morning.

Police said the boy pedaled through a red light at the intersection of Wingra Drive and South Park Street shortly after 8 a.m.

The boy is being treated for non-life-threatening injuries.

A Madison boy was taken to a hospital Sunday night after being struck by a car while he was riding his bike. Madison police said the boy is believed to be 7-years-old and was struck when he pedaled out of a driveway and into the 1500 block of Trailsway. The boy’s injuries appear to be non-life-threatening. The car that struck the boy is described as a white Nissan.
